Elijah Appelson
Masters Student in Management Science and Engineering, admitted Autumn 2025
BioElijah Appelson is an activist, mathematician, and computational social scientist. From 2023 to 2025, he served as the first data analyst/scientist at the ACLU of Louisiana, focusing on immigration, policing, and the broader criminal legal system. There, he conducted statistical analyses for legal cases, supported policy change, and developed educational tools, including "Visualizing Police Violence in Louisiana" and "Policing in Louisiana: By the Facts". He is skilled in web scraping, predictive modeling, and data storytelling, and uses these tools to create accountability. Prior to the ACLU, he held roles at the Center for Community Alternatives and the Vera Institute of Justice, intersecting technical expertise with a commitment to civil rights. His academic interests center on using machine learning to hold state violence accountable through education, policy, and law.

Itai Ashlagi
Professor of Management Science and Engineering, Senior Fellow at the Stanford Institute for Economic Policy Research and, Professor, by courtesy, of Economics
BioItai Ashlagi is a Professor at the Management Science & Engineering Department.
He is interested in game theory and the design and analysis of marketplaces. He is especially interested in marketplaces, in which matching is an essential activity. markets, for which he developed mechanisms using tools from operations/cs and economics. His work influenced the practice of Kidney exchange, for which he has become a Franz Edelman Laureate. Ashlagi received his PhD in operations research from the Technion-Israel Institute of Technology.
Before coming to Stanford he was an assistant professor of Operations Management at Sloan, MIT and prior to that a postdoctoral researcher at HBS. He is the recipient of the outstanding paper award in the ACM conference of Electronic Commerce 2009. His research is supported by the NSF including an NSF-CAREER award. -
Nicholas Bambos
Richard W. Weiland Professor in the School of Engineering and Professor of Electrical Engineering
BioNick Bambos is R. Weiland Professor in the School of Engineering at Stanford University, having a joint appointment in the Department of Electrical Engineering and the Department of Management Science & Engineering. He has been the Fortinet Founders Department Chair of the Management Science & Engineering Department (2016 – 20).
He heads the Computer Systems Performance Engineering Lab (Perf-Lab) at Stanford, comprised of doctoral students and industry visitors engaged in various research projects, and was the Director (1999 – 2005) of the Stanford Networking Research Center (a research project of about $30M). He has published over 300 peer-reviewed research publications and graduated over 40 doctoral students (including two post-doctoral ones), who have moved on to leadership positions in academia, the Silicon Valley industries and technology startups, finance and venture capital, etc.
His research interests are in architecture and high-performance engineering of computer systems and networks, as well as data analytics with an emphasis on medical and health-care analytics. His research contributions span the areas of networking and the Internet, cloud computing and data centers, multimedia streaming, computer security, digital health, etc. His methodological interests and contributions span the areas of network control, online task scheduling, routing and distributed processing, machine learning and artificial intelligence, etc.
He received his Ph.D. (1989) in Electrical Engineering & Computer Sciences from the University of California at Berkeley. Before joining Stanford in 1996, he served as assistant professor (1989 – 95) and tenured associate professor (1995 – 96) of Electrical Engineering at the University of California at Los Angeles (UCLA).
He has received several best research paper awards and has been the Cisco Systems Faculty Development Chair and the David Morgenthaler Faculty Scholar at Stanford. He has won the IBM Faculty Award, as well as the National Young Investigator Award and the Research Initiation Award from the National Science Foundation. He has been a Berkeley U.C. Regents Fellow, an E. C. Anthony Fellow, and a D. & S. Gale Fellow.
He has served on various editorial boards of research journals, scientific boards of research labs, international technical and scientific committees, and technical review panels for networking and computing technologies. He has also served on corporate technical boards, as consultant and co-founder of technology start-up companies, and as expert witness in high-profile patent litigation and other legal cases involving information technologies. -

Noah Benjamin-Pollak
Ph.D. Student in Management Science and Engineering, admitted Autumn 2022
BioNoah Benjamin-Pollak (noahabp@stanford.edu) is a PhD candidate in Management Science & Engineering at Stanford University. He is a member of the Center for Work, Technology, and Organization (WTO). His research focuses on how different professions interact, particularly how authority and expertise are utilized in cross-occupational contexts. His current research uses ethnographic methods to understand cross-occupational collaboration between engineers and traditional business employees. Additionally, he is focused on understanding how expertise and expert authority are built and communicated between experts and non-expert audiences.

Jose H. Blanchet
Professor of Management Science and Engineering
BioJose Blanchet is a Professor of Management Science and Engineering (MS&E) at Stanford and an Amazon Scholar. Prior to joining MS&E, he was a professor at Columbia (Industrial Engineering and Operations Research, and Statistics, 2008-2017), and before that he taught at Harvard (Statistics, 2004-2008). Jose is Fellow of the Institute of Mathematical Statistics. He is a recipient of the 2010 Erlang Prize and several best publication awards in areas such as applied probability, simulation, operations management, and revenue management. Jose also received a Presidential Early Career Award for Scientists and Engineers in 2010. He also has received numerous funding awards from various agencies and companies. He currently leads a Department of Defense Multi-University Research Initiative on extreme events. Jose has research interests in applied probability and Monte Carlo methods. He is the Area Editor of Stochastic Models in Mathematics of Operations Research. He has served on the editorial board of Advances in Applied Probability, Bernoulli, Extremes, Insurance: Mathematics and Economics, Journal of Applied Probability, Queueing Systems: Theory and Applications, and Stochastic Systems, among others.

Steven G Blank
Adjunct Professor, Management Science and Engineering
BioSteve Blank is Adjunct Professor in the Department of Management Science and Engineering (MS&E) at Stanford University. He teaches courses on Lean Startups, innovation, and entrepreneurship in MS&E at Stanford.
In 2009 he was awarded the Stanford University Undergraduate Teaching Award in the department of Management Science and Engineering.
In 2013 his article "Why the Lean Startup Changes Everything" was the cover of the May 2013 Harvard Business Review
In 2014 the National Science Foundation and NCIIA awarded him the Outstanding Leadership Award for his work on developing the NSF Innovation Corps curriculum
In 2011 at the request of the National Science Foundation he modified ENG245, the Lean Launchpad class and it became the curriculum for the NSF Innovation-Corps..
In 2014 he developed the I-Corps@NIH curriculum to accelerate how research gets from the lab bench to the bedside for therapeutics, diagnostics and medical devices.
In 2016 he co-launched two new Management Science and Engineering (MS&E) classes at Stanford – MS&E 297 Hacking for Defense and its sister class – MS&E 298 Hacking for Diplomacy. He was on the list of the Thinkers50 ranking of top global management thinkers.
He has written 3 books including: The Four Steps to the Epiphany, The Startup Owners Manual (co-authored with Bob Dorf) and Holding a Cat By Its Tail.
His talk, The Secret History of Silicon Valley is often referred to as "the real story of how Silicon Valley started"
